摘要
Importance: Derotational high tibial osteotomy (HTO) is a surgical intervention for correcting rotational malalignments in the lower limb, which may contribute to anterior knee pain (AKP) and/or patellofemoral instability (PFI). This surgical technique is not yet widely implemented and requires a systematic evaluation of its outcomes. Aim: To assess the effectiveness of derotational HTO in correcting rotational malalignments of the lower limb in patients with AKP and/or PFI through radiological, clinical, and patient-reported outcome measures. Evidence review: Searches were conducted in the PubMed, Embase, and Web of Science databases up to March 3, 2023, to identify studies utilizing derotational HTO in patients with AKP and/or PFI. The primary outcome measures of interest were measurements of lower limb angular correction. Other radiological, clinical, and patient-reported outcome measures were also analyzed. The risk of bias was judged with the RoBANS tool. Findings: A total of 8 studies were included, comprising 215 patients (27.0 + 3.9 years) and 245 knees. The most reported angle was tibial torsion (k = 6 studies, n = 173 knees), with a mean difference between postoperative and preoperative values (postsurgical correction) ranging from -37.8 degrees to -10.8 degrees. Patient-reported outcome measures showed significant improvements in the postoperative moment, exceeding the minimal clinically important difference in almost all cases, and with high patient satisfaction (93.6%). Conclusions and relevance: Derotational HTO allows the correction of rotational malalignments of the lower limb (tibial torsion) and promotes patient satisfaction. Level of evidence: Level IV.
